Now I am really confused. I have looked at new home prices. I have looked at what the used ones are listed for in the papers. Last week I went to a mobile home auction in clayton , north carolina. I should have taken my checkbook. Appox 60 homes for auction. 2001 champion, 28 x 56 sold for $11k. 2000 heartland 28 x 72 sold for $13,400. Average price for large singlewide 1998 and newer, maybe 6k to 8k. Has anyone been to one of these. A company rep said they have auctions all over the southeast. Some company called coseco or something. I should have got more info on the company. Someone at the auction said that they went for 40 cents on the dollar. This sound like a very good approach for someone who is not in a major hurry and can arrange to pay for it. If anyone knows anything about these auctions and how they determine the pricing, I would love to hear from them.

auction is just that...auction...

If you went you must have seen the bidding...There are a few auction companies in the market...1 has a ads on this site...Auction value is nothing more than what the market will bear...highest bidder wins..that is how value is determined..

Absolute auctions for stick built home also return lower than market prices..of course moving and set up are not involved...

Most auctions are open to the public...all auctions require something more than a checkbook though...You will have to have an irrevocable letter of credit from your bank (most likely the bank will charge a fee..and require that you put funds on deposit with limited access...This letter guarantees your check...

You will have to pay all sales taxes...and a buyers premium (usually 10% of your bid) to the auctioneer..these will add about 17% to your bid..

All auctions sell homes where is as is...What you see..you get...no promises..no guarantees..no delivery..

When the auctioneer says homes are selling for 40 cents on the dollar...he means they are selling for 40% of the pay off balances...remember most of these home loans had financed..taxes, insurance, set up, a/c (often not at the auction), furniture..even wells, septics, light poles...none of which is being sold at the auction...20 to 30% of the loans are these type of items...

Remember..also..you will have just a few days to move the home from the auction site...
